Calculators

During midterm and final exams in Year One courses, the two permitted models of calculators are:

Texas Instruments TI-36X Pro

CASIO fx-991ES PLUS C

humanities electives

The following humanities courses are approved as of September 2019:

Anthropology* Art History* Cultural Studies* Economics* English (not ENGL 112) Geography 128 or 129 History*History* Indigenous Studies* Philosophy (not PHIL 120 or 125) Political Science* Psychology* Sociology*

*all 100-level courses in these subject areas
